SB151: Higher Education - Disciplinary Records - Use in Admissions and Disciplinary Proceedings

Legislative Summary

Prohibiting an institution of higher education from using an admissions application that contains questions about an applicant's disciplinary record, subject to certain exceptions; and authorizing an institution of higher education to make inquiries into and consider information about a student's disciplinary record for discipline related to academic dishonesty.
